Oil prices boost on 90% compliance on OPEC output deal

Oil prices started to accelerate more than 1% today after the International Energy Agency (IEA) announced record initial compliance by Organization of the Petroleum Exporting Countries (OPEC) members implementing last year's landmark deal to curb output in an effort to prop up global oil prices. OPEC begins debate on oil cuts

Organization of the Petroleum Exporting Countries (OPEC) meeting began on Wednesday in Vienna. Oil producers will try to agree on a production cut to bolster prices which have plunged by more than half since 2014, with Iran and Iraq resisting pressure from Saudi Arabia to participate fully in any action, as reported by Reuters.
